Orientation

Identification. The general category of East Asians in the United States includes Americans of Chinese, Filipino, Japanese, and Korean ancestry. Neither East Asians in general nor any of the four East Asian-American groups is a homogeneous cultural group in the United States. Within each are a number of identifiable subgroups, with perhaps the most sigificant being those who arrived before World War II and their descendants and those who have arrived since, the latter, Except for Japanese-Americans, making up the overwhelming majority of East Asian-Americans.
